论文部分内容阅读
最近几年,随着无线网络的发展和手机终端的普及,移动互联网的发展势头迅猛。随着移动互联网的快速发展,尤其是伴随移动通信的快速发展,监控技术从有线网络监控发展到移动无线监控,远程监控系统也开始进入人们的视野。远程监控系统不仅具有传统监控的功能,还具有移动性和实时性,使得用户可以通过移动终端随时随地进行控制,符合多样化和现代化的趋势。首先本论文研究了构建整个远程监控系统所需要的主要技术,这些主要技术包括嵌入式Linux操作系统的搭建移植与开发、以S3C6410微处理器为核心的ARM11硬件平台的研究选取、Android智能手机操作系统平台的搭建与开发、无线网络之间传输协议的研究、新一代H.264视频编解码协议的研究等内容,难点在于服务器端操作系统和客户端应用程序的开发设计。接下来研究设计整个远程监控系统的总体架构。论文中我们将嵌入式技术和数字远程监控系统有效结合,形成基于Android的家庭安全远程监控系统。整个系统采用的是服务器与客户端的两层架构,其中的服务器端是以S3C6410微处理器为核心的ARM11硬件平台,而客户端则采用的是内置Android操作系统的手机终端,完美的实现了随时随地通过无线网络实施监控的目的。紧接着详细研究设计远程监控系统的服务器和客户端。其中远程监控系统的服务器端完成的是视频采集、压缩和传输工作,主要研究基于V4L2的视频数据采集,基于H.264协议的MFC的视频数据压缩,基于WEB服务器和CGI的视频数据无线传输以及基于QT的视频数据显示,而客户端完成的是监控数据的获取工作,主要研究基于Android操作系统的视频播放器设计和视频采集应用程序的UI设计。最后完成整个系统的测试,测试结果达到预期目标。远程监控系统的视频采集、压缩和无线传输模块,Android手机客户端均工作正常且符合预期结果。本论文得到国家自然基金项目“泄漏电磁波认知及视频信息挖掘技术研究”的资助,项目编号:61072136。